Becoming a Community Partner

The United Way of the Flint Hills annually partners with organizations in our service area whose programs align with the UWFH values and mission to build a vibrant community by focusing on education, income and health. Through partnerships with community organizations, the United Way believes that we can realize our goals and achieve success in the following focus areas:

• Helping children and youth succeed
• Supporting vulnerable and aging population
• Promoting self-sufficiency
• Strengthening and supporting families
• Building vital and safe neighborhoods

Each year, the United Way invites nonprofit organizations in our service area to apply to be a Community Partner. This status allows organizations to apply for United Way funding, which is distributed annually. To learn more, please download our Community Partner Application.
